Multi platform x86 assembler that was available for OS/2, DOS, Linux and MS Windows, could be bought separately or in some cases came with releases of Borland C++ and/or Turbo Pascal.
Versions
Stand-alone products
- 1988: Turbo Assembler 1.0 - also included in Turbo C 2.0
- 1989: Turbo Assembler 1.01
- 1990: Turbo Assembler 2.0
- 1991: Turbo Assembler 2.5 - included in Borland C++ 2.0
- 1991: Turbo Assembler 3.0 - 32-bit support for OS/2 flat memory model
- 1992: Turbo Assembler 3.1 - included in Borland C++ 3.1
- 1992: Turbo Assembler 3.2 - included in Borland Pascal 7.0
- 1993: Turbo Assembler 4.0
- 1994: Turbo Assembler 4.1 - latest Version for OS/2 included in Borland C++ 2.0 for OS/2
- 1996: Turbo Assembler 5.0 - also supplied with Delphi and C++Builder 3
Bundled with C++Builder
- 1997: Turbo Assembler 5.2 - bundled with C++Builder 4, MMX instruction set, Pentium Pro support
- 1998: Turbo Assembler 5.3 - bundled with C++Builder 5
- 2006: Turbo Assembler 5.4

Publications
- Tom Swan: Mastering Turbo Assembler - Hayden Books 1989, ISBN 0-672-48435-8
- Gary Syck: The Waite Group's Turbo Assembler Bible - Sams 1991, ISBN 0-672-22716-9
- Tom Swan: Mastering Turbo Assembler, 2nd Edition - Sams 1995, ISBN 0-672-30526-7
- Ben Ezzell: Using Turbo Debugger and Tools 2.0 - Addison-Wesley 1990, ISBN 0-201-57083-1
- Jim Mischel: Macro Magic with Turbo Assembler - Wiley 1992, ISBN 0-471-57815-0
- Stephen K. Cunningham: Learn Turbo Assembler Programming in a Day - Wordware 1992, ISBN 1-55622-300-5
